Controlling the serving of serially rendered ads, such as audio ads

Abstract
A request for listing information is received, and if the request is determined to be for an unspecific listing, a number of ads are served prior to delivery of the requested listings. If the request is determined to not be for an unspecific business, a lesser number (or zero) ads are served prior to delivery of the requested listings. The determination of the request as being unspecific can be made by comparing the request to a list of unspecific requests, determining if the request exactly matches a listing, or by other means. Ads served result in the advertiser being assessed a per-impression charge.

16. Apparatus for serving an advertisement, the apparatus comprising:
-
a) an input for accepting request information; b) means for determining whether the request is for an unspecific business using the accepted request information; c) means for generating a responsive message including a first number of serial ads if it is determined that the request is for an unspecific business and d) means for generating a responsive message including a second number of serial ads, wherein the second number is less than the first number, if it is not determined that the request is for an unspecific business. - View Dependent Claims (17, 18, 19)
